> I am running 32 Bit Ubuntu 11.10 with all updates including sni-qt
> 0.24-0ubuntu1.
>
> This has not been fixed for me. Skype is set to automatically log in and
> minimise to the indicator bar. But when it does, there is still no
> indicator. I have to killall skype and restart it when I want to use it.
>
> Anything else I can do to help debug?

Which desktop are you running Unity, Unity 2D, KDE, something else?

You can enable debug output. Create ~/.config/sni-qt.conf and add the 
following to it:

[general]
debug=1

Then start Skype from the command line. You should get a bunch of sni-qt 
messages to paste here.
